Python是一种高级编程语言,已成为程序员必备的全能语言。Python语言简单易学、开发效率高、代码规范性好、可移植性强,因此广受程序员欢迎。下面,我们将从几个方面来介绍Python语言的优点和应用。
首先,Python语言的语法简洁、清晰易读,使得程序员能够快速上手。Python还提供了丰富的库和工具,包括数学、科学计算、数据处理、图像处理等领域,使得程序员能够轻松地完成各种任务。Python还具有面向对象编程的特性,使得程序员能够更加灵活地设计和构建程序。
其次,Python语言的开发效率极高。Python具有快速的开发周期和测试周期,能够迅速响应市场需求,为企业带来更多的商业价值。Python还支持多种开发方式,如面向对象、函数式、命令式等,使得程序员能够灵活选择适合自己的开发方式。
此外,Python语言具有良好的代码规范性和可读性,可以减少程序员之间的沟通成本和错误率。Python还具有良好的可移植性,能够在不同的平台上运行,包括Windows、Linux、MacOS等操作系统。
最后,Python语言在各个领域都有广泛的应用。在科学计算领域,Python被广泛应用于数学、物理、化学等学科的计算和模拟。在数据处理和机器学习领域,Python具有丰富的库和工具,如NumPy、SciPy、Pandas、Scikit-learn等,能够快速高效地处理和分析数据。在Web开发领域,Python也有着广泛的应用,如Django、Flask等Web框架,使得程序员能够快速搭建高效的Web应用。
综上所述,Python语言已经成为程序员必备的全能语言,无论是初学者还是专业程序员,都应该掌握Python语言。Python语言的简洁易学、高效灵活、规范可读、可移植性强、应用广泛等优点,将会帮助程序员更加轻松地完成各种任务,为企业创造更大的商业价值。
文章完。
Python语言是一种简洁、易读、易学的编程语言,因其易用性、高效性和丰富的开源库而受到广泛关注。Python在人工智能领域的应用越来越广泛,下面将探讨Python在人工智能领域的应用。
首先,Python在数据科学和机器学习领域的应用非常广泛。Python有大量的数据科学和机器学习库,如Pandas、Numpy、Scikit-learn和TensorFlow等。这些库可以帮助人们更轻松地处理和分析数据,构建机器学习模型和深度学习模型。此外,Python还有一些可视化库,如Matplotlib和Seaborn等,可以帮助人们更好地理解和展示数据。
其次,Python在自然语言处理领域也得到了广泛应用。Python有许多自然语言处理库,如NLTK和SpaCy等,可以帮助人们更轻松地处理文本数据,并构建语言模型和文本分类器。自然语言处理是人工智能领域的一个重要方向,Python在这个领域的应用非常有前途。
另外,Python在计算机视觉领域也有着广泛的应用。Python有许多计算机视觉库,如OpenCV和Pillow等,可以帮助人们更轻松地处理和分析图像数据,并构建计算机视觉模型。计算机视觉是人工智能领域的另一个重要方向,Python在这个领域的应用也非常有潜力。
最后,Python在机器人领域也有广泛的应用。Python有一些机器人库,如ROS和PyRobot等,可以帮助人们更轻松地构建机器人应用。机器人领域是人工智能领域的一个重要方向,Python在这个领域的应用也非常有潜力。
总之,Python在人工智能领域的应用非常广泛,涵盖了数据科学、机器学习、自然语言处理、计算机视觉和机器人等多个方向。Python在这些领域的应用为人们提供了更加高效、快速、准确的解决方案。因此,学习Python对于想要在人工智能领域获得成功的人们来说是非常重要的。